PCI Bus Short To Ground
NOTE:
Additional DTCs will be set during following test. Any module connected to PCI bus may set a DTC when junction port splice is removed. Always reconnect junction port splice when testing is completed. Ensure ignition is off and disconnect negative battery cable before proceeding with testing.
- Ensure ignition is off. Disconnect negative battery cable. Remove driver's side knee blocker below steering column. Locate junction port connector. Remove splice connector from junction port connector. Turn ignition and all accessories on. Using ohmmeter, measure resistance between ground and terminal No. 8 (Yellow/Violet/White wire) on junction port connector. If resistance is less than 9000 ohms, go to next step.
